| Resolution | Native 1080p (1920x1080) from a 35mm film scan. |
| Codec | x264 – High Profile L4.1. Well-encoded with average bitrate likely between 8–12 Mbps (typical for a 1080p scene release). |
| Grain Structure | Cast Away was shot on Kodak film stock. A high-quality encode retains natural film grain. Overly aggressive x264 settings can cause grain smearing in dark scenes (e.g., cave sequences on the island). |
| Color Timing | Notable shift: Pre-crash scenes have warm, saturated colors (FedEx offices, Memphis). Island sequences are desaturated, cooler (teal/blue push), reflecting harsh sun and isolation. The BluRay preserves this intentional contrast. |
| Artifacts | In this specific release, banding may appear in sky gradients (sunset scenes) if the x264 encode uses low --psy-rd values. Motion in wave splashes can show macroblocking on lower-bitrate encodes. |
Verdict: A competent 1080p x264 encode of Cast Away is visually superior to streaming 1080p due to higher bitrate control. Seek a release with an average bitrate >10 Mbps for grain retention.
Unlike typical Hollywood survival thrillers that rely on grand set pieces or villains, Cast Away is an intimate, quiet character study. The film is famously divided into three distinct acts: the crash, the island, and the return. It is the middle act—the island survival—that stands as the film's magnum opus. The Acting: Tom Hanks delivers a tour-de-force performance. With no other actors to play off for the majority of the runtime, he carries the film entirely on his shoulders. The physical transformation Hanks underwent for the role is well-documented, but it is his portrayal of psychological deterioration that is truly gripping. His relationship with "Wilson," a volleyball that becomes his only companion, is unexpectedly one of the most touching and heartbreaking dynamics in cinema history.
The Direction & Sound: Zemeckis made a bold choice to eliminate the orchestral score during the island sequences. There is no swelling music to tell you how to feel—only the sound of the wind, the waves, and the cracking of coconuts. Cast Away is a profound meditation on time, loss, and the indomitable human will to survive. It asks what we are capable of when stripped of our societal identity. By the time the credits roll, the film leaves the audience with a lingering sense of hope mixed with melancholy, epitomized by the iconic image of Noland standing at a literal and metaphorical crossroads.
